I've been using Dr. Radke for a good 8 years or more, now. Before I met him, I was being skipped. First a regular dentist, then an oral surgeon, then an endodontist, then a periodontist....it was getting old. I posted a message on line, "Isn't there one guy somewhere in Portland who does it all and won't keep sending me out?" A few answers came back and one of the recommendations was Dr. Radke. He does ALMOST everything, when it comes to dental work. And most importantly, he was able to rebuild the part of my jaw that got screwed up from another surgery, install a new implant, and install a new tooth on top of the steel implant. It took some time between each part of the process but in the end, it turned out PERFECT! And I didn't have to skip all over town to different doctors! I've been using him ever since. Probably at least 15-20 visits over the years. Always a professional every time. It's true that some times he doesn't have assistants, other than Mary. But he doesn't need them. He does fine without them and Mary has been assisting him for decades, so she steps in when needed. He's truly amazing. Knows more than any 5 dentists I know. I can't recommend him highly enough. A little spendy. But worth it, for me.
